Margaret Krygowski Obituary

Poland - Margaret (Peg) Krygowski, 80, passed away December 22, 2024, at The Inn at Christine Valley, where she had been in memory care.

Peg was born in Mobile, AL the second daughter of Ross and Corinne (Ailes) Archer. She spent most of her youth in Somerville, NJ. Peg was a proud Marine veteran, having received an honorable discharge in 1965. She met and married Frank Krygowski in Cartersville, Georgia and the family moved to Poland Village in 1980. Frank and Peg celebrated their 50th anniversary at The Inn at Christine Valley.

After many years of raising children, caring for the home, volunteering, and working for various companies, Peg returned to college in 1994 to become a licensed Physical Therapy Assistant. She spent many years treating patients in clinical environments and Home Health visits throughout the area.

With her husband, Frank, Peg was active in the Out-Spokin’ Wheelmen bicycle club, serving as president, vice-president, and other volunteer positions. For years, Peg managed food preparation for the club’s NEOC century ride during the times when rider participation topped 500. Peg and Frank were also avid members of the Friends of Poland Municipal Forest.

Peg’s sweetness and smile were treasured by all who knew her. She was a beautiful, artistic, athletic, and active person with a tremendous love of natural beauty. She was an enthusiastic gardener and landscaper and transformed their village lot into a lush and beautiful garden environment. Peg also loved fabric arts and produced many quilts and wall hangings, many of which became gifts. She crafted silver jewelry and loved reading and music, playing recorder, Appalachian style banjo, and harp. 

She greatly enjoyed outdoor activities and loved traveling, walking, hiking, camping, kayaking, cross country skiing, and bicycling. With Frank and others, Peg rode many multi-day bicycle tours in Ohio and in several European countries. With their daughter, Heather, Frank and Peg bicycled coast to coast in 2003. They were well known for riding their tandem bicycle and for walking in Poland Forest and around Poland Village.

Peg is survived by her beloved husband, Frank; by son, Michael Krygowski of Beaverton, Oregon; and daughter, Heather Roszczyk of Cuyahoga Falls, Ohio. She also leaves three grandchildren, Stella Krygowski and Henry and Juniper Roszczyk; and many extended family members, who love her dearly. She was preceded in death by her parents and her sister Shelby Von Canon.
